The Asset Audit
To ascertain the viability of Green DAOs, an in-depth examination of the asset audit process is essential. Many projects employ Special Purpose Vehicles (SPVs) structured under local regulatory frameworks to manage and hold RWA related to forestry, which allows for investor protection and transparency. By utilizing satellite imaging and IoT for monitoring, these projects enhance asset visibility and integrity. The effectiveness of these mechanisms directly impacts the perceived value of the associated tokens.

2026 Edge
The adoption of the ERC-3643 standard offers robust permission management advantages, enabling Green DAOs to enhance their governance structures and streamline compliance processes. This standard empowers DAOs to assert control over token rights and access, directly linking community governance with asset management.
